The quickest way to check your Indian Bank account balance is a missed call to 9677633000 from your registered mobile number. The call disconnects automatically after one or two rings, and you receive an SMS with your current balance within seconds. No internet, no app, no charges. That single number handles the most common need — but Indian Bank offers eight different ways to check your balance, each suited to different situations.
Here is a complete reference for all methods, with exact numbers, formats, and steps.

Missed Call Balance Check — The Fastest Method
The missed call service is the go-to option for most Indian Bank customers, especially when internet access is unavailable or unreliable. The entire process takes under ten seconds.

How it works:
- From your Indian Bank-registered mobile number, dial 9677633000
- Let the call ring once or twice, then disconnect — or it will disconnect automatically
- Within a minute, you receive an SMS on the same number showing your account balance
The key requirement is that your mobile number must already be registered with your Indian Bank account. If it is not, this service will not work, and you will need to visit your branch or update it through the ATM first.

There are no charges from the bank’s side. No MPIN, no PIN, no internet required. This makes the missed call method particularly useful when you are travelling, in a low-connectivity area, or simply want a quick check without unlocking an app.
SMS Balance Check — When You Need It in Writing
The SMS method is slightly more involved than a missed call, but it gives you a text record of your balance which can be useful for documentation or quick reference.
Before you use it: You must register for SMS banking at your home branch by submitting an SMS banking application form. Once registered, you receive an MPIN from the bank.
How to check balance via SMS:
- Open your messaging app and create a new message
- Type: BALAVL [Account Number] [MPIN] (Use spaces between each element — no angle brackets in the actual message)
- Send to 9444394443 from your registered mobile number
- You will receive a return SMS with your current account balance
Standard SMS charges from your mobile carrier apply. The bank itself does not levy any additional fee.
WhatsApp Banking — Balance in Your Chat
Indian Bank’s WhatsApp banking service runs on 8754424242. It is free, and the process is conversational — the bank responds in your WhatsApp chat like a menu-driven assistant.

Steps:
- Save 8754424242 in your phone contacts
- Open WhatsApp and send “Hi” to that number from your registered mobile
- The bank responds with a service menu — select Deposit Services
- Choose Balance Enquiry
- Your current balance appears directly in the chat
WhatsApp banking also supports other services including card blocking, loan inquiries, and complaint registration — so the number is worth saving regardless.
USSD Code — No Internet, No App
If you have no internet access and do not want to use SMS, the USSD method works entirely through your phone’s dialler. It is especially useful on basic phones.
Dial *99*58# from your registered mobile number and follow the on-screen prompts. Your balance will display directly on your phone screen. No confirmation SMS is sent — the balance appears in the USSD session window, so note it down before closing.
IndOASIS Mobile App — For Regular Users
IndOASIS is Indian Bank’s official mobile banking application, available on both Android (Play Store) and iOS (App Store). It gives you more than just a balance check — transaction history, fund transfers, FD management, and account statements are all accessible from the dashboard.
Balance check steps:
- Download and install IndOASIS
- Log in with your credentials
- Your account dashboard loads after verification
- Tap My Account to view the current balance
IndOASIS shows the last 10 transactions, compared to only 5 via missed call or SMS — useful when you need more context than just the balance figure.
Net Banking and ATM
For customers already enrolled in Indian Bank’s net banking, balance enquiry is straightforward: log in at the official portal, navigate to View Account Details, and click Check Account Balance.

At any Indian Bank ATM, insert your debit card, enter your 4-digit PIN, select Balance Enquiry, and your balance appears on screen. The ATM also prints a receipt showing the balance — the only paper-based confirmation among all the methods listed here.
Both options require prior registration. Net banking needs an active login ID and password; ATM access requires a linked debit card with a set PIN.
UPI Apps — If Your Account Is Already Linked
Any UPI app — BHIM, PhonePe, Google Pay — can display your Indian Bank account balance if the account is linked within the app. Open the app, navigate to your linked Indian Bank account, tap Check Balance, enter your UPI PIN, and the balance appears on screen.
This method works even without a registered mobile number with the bank directly, making it useful for customers who have set up UPI but not SMS banking.
Which Method to Use When
The right method depends on your situation. For a quick check with no setup — missed call to 9677633000. For a written record — SMS to 9444394443. For no internet and a basic phone — USSD *99*58#. For regular banking on a smartphone — IndOASIS app. For a balance check while abroad — net banking or the toll-free number 1800 4250 0000 (international callers can reach the bank at +91 44-28882999).
All methods are free from the bank’s end. The only cost is standard carrier charges for outgoing SMS in the SMS banking method.
